"Steve Ackerman" <sacker3254(at)yahoo(dot)com> writes:
> setting the --maxbackends to 256 also changes the default buffers from 64 to
> 512, right? If not is this only done with the -B switch?
AFAIR, -N (--maxbackends) *only* sets the max # of backends. You should
also specify an appropriate number of shared buffers (-B). The
postmaster enforces a minimum -B setting of twice -N, but that's
probably on the low side --- if you're thinking -N of 100 or so,
I'd suggest -B of 500 to 1000, maybe more.
Feel free to experiment and report back on what seems to work well
for your application mix...
